Description: KeeWeb is an open-source cross-platform password manager and vault that allows users to securely store passwords and other sensitive information. It has a clean, intuitive user interface and supports extensive keyboard shortcuts for fast navigation.

KeeWeb
KeeWeb Features
  • Browser extension for auto-fill and access to passwords
  • Secure password generator
  • AES-256 and Argon2 encryption
  • Biometric authentication support
  • Cloud storage sync
  • Cross-platform - Windows, Mac, Linux, iOS, Android
  • Open source

KeeWeb
KeeWeb
Pros
  • Free and open source
  • Intuitive and clean interface
  • Strong encryption
  • Good keyboard shortcut support
  • Active development and updates
Cons
  • Limited native mobile apps
  • No collaboration or sharing features
  • Less name recognition than some competitors
